[QUOTE="HalWhitewyrm, post: 1839963, member: 4046"] Tensen, you can find more info about the series of PDF chats that were proposed by Warden on [URL=http://www.enworld.org/forums/showthread.php?t=104569]this thread[/URL], and get a transcript of the first PDF chat by clicking on this link: [url]http://www.emeraldpress.net/PDFchat110120041.txt[/url] This thread is for any follow-up questions we may have after the chat. Personally, I found the first chat quite enlightening for a couple of reasons. One, it seems we're all floundering around when it comes to writing a press release, trying to find something that works. Makes me feel good, because the one PR I have done seems to come out good (though I have no idea if it really had any effect, except for one sale in particular), but as the time (quickly) approaches for my next product to be released I find myself thinking if (a) I should make a PR, and (b) if I do, what to put in it. Something I need to think about. The other thing I found very interesting was that for Phil Reed/Ronin Arts, PR have no effect on sales; it's almost as if Ronin Arts has become so successful it has surpassed the need for a PR. Phil's idea of cross-marketing was a great one, and one we should really put into action come the holidays: come up with a massive coordinated sale between various publishers so we can all benefit from the promotion and traffic. There were some other things I had in mind that escape me now, so I'll come later with some more thoughts. Definitely looking forward the next chat. These have the potential to help us all better ourselves as publishers, and thus better the PDF industry. [/QUOTE]
